Installer et Administrer SPIP

Transcription

Installer et Administrer SPIP
Installer et Administrer SPIP
Pour réaliser ce TD vous avez besoin de :
. Un navigateur web
. Un client SSH ou une invite de commande Unix
Pour le TD nous avons mis à votre disposition un dossier sur le serveur de la formation continue
en informatique, ainsi qu'une base de donnée.
Accédez à votre dossier sur le serveur :
Connectez vous en SSH avec les informations suivantes et allez dans le dossier public_html/
stag<votre numéro>/
serveur : wwwufe.obspm.fr
Login : webfci
Mot de passe : webfci$2011
En ligne de commande cela donne :
sftp [email protected]
cd public_html/stag<votre numéro>/
Ouvrez un navigateur et téléchargez la dernière version de SPIP sur votre ordinateur depuis le
site de SPIP :
http://www.spip.net/fr_download
Choisissez "Installation automatique" et récupérez le fichier "spip_loader.php"
Retournez au client SSH ou a la ligne de commande et copiez ce fichier sur le serveur
En ligne de commande
put spiploader.php
Installation de SPIP
Ouvrez un navigateur et saisissez l'url de ce fichier sur votre site :
http://webufe.obspm.fr/webfci/stag<votre numéro>/spip_loader.php
L'écran suivant apparaît alors :
Il faut installer SPIP via l'URL :
wwwufe.obspm.fr/webfci/stag<votre_numero>/ecrire/
Une fois que vous avez choisi la langue cet écran apparaît :
Il vous avertit que vous n'avez pas les bonnes autorisations d'écriture sur certains dossiers.
Il faut vous connecter en ssh (secure shell) pour modifier les droits d'accès aux dossiers img,
tmp, local et config.
chmod
chmod
chmod
chmod
777
777
777
777
IMG
tmp
local
config
Rechargez la page
La base de donnée étant sur le même serveur que le site SPIP son adresse est LOCALHOST
(pré-rempli), comme LOGIN vous devez mettre "FCI" avec le mot de passe "fci$2011" pour accéder
à la base de donnée que nous avons préparé pour vous.
Configuration -> Contenu du site
Logo de ce site : Le logo du site permet par exemple de mettre à jour un logo sans modifier le
squelette du site SPIP.
Nom du site :
URL du site public : vérifier quelle correspond bien à l'adresse de votre site. Dans le cas de
l'importation d'un DUMP d'un autre SPIP (copie d'un site existant), cette adresse peut ne pas être la
bonne.
Description du site :
Adresse e-mail du webmestre : peut servir pour avertir le webmestre de la demande de
publication d'un article, des nouveautés du site, d'une demande d'inscription d'un auteur ...
Contenu des articles : les champs correspondant à l'édition d'un article peuvent être
personnalisés. De même pour les rubriques.
SPIP
Les brèves, mot clef, logos sont des fonctionnalités qui peuvent être activées ou pas sur un site
On peut choisir si les documents joints sont associés aux articles ou aux rubriques.
Référencement de sites et syndication : si on active cette fonction : le système de syndication est
activé. C'est à dire qu'un autre site SPIP peut récupérer une partie ou la totalité du contenu des articles
du site.
Configuration -> Interactivité
Cette partie permet de configurer et d'activer les fonctions telles que les forums (internes
ou externes), la messagerie interne, l'envoi automatique de messages, la possibilité d'inscrire des
visiteurs.
Configuration -> Fonctions avancées
Méthode de fabrication des vignettes : si une petite vignette représentant un hamac apparaît
à l'écran cette méthode peut être utilisée (elle est implémentée dans le PHP installé), sinon on peut
installer les modules correspondant.
Les statistisques :
Travail collaboratif sur les articles :
Suivi des révisions :
Prévisualisation :
Sont des fonctions de SPIP qui peuvent étre activées ou desactivées.
Type d'adresses URL : cette fonctionnalité peut être très utile pour le référencement par
GOOGLE, par exemple.
Gestion des Plugins
A la racine du site SPIP créer un dossier "plugins"
mkdir plugins
Pour activer l'installation automatique des plugins ; dans le dossier plugins créer un dossier
"auto" ouvert en écriture pour tous les utilisateurs
cd plugins
mkdir auto
chmod 777 auto